Output e63500c068d98e5e1d21e2196a037ee3e2f2a76350f33251cdeb71950ebe4f90:0

value
26732188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57bcc8ce80fc85bc18eb2caf5764672542ed21a0 OP_EQUAL
address
MFu5B69aCYMRWsq6S4fJ974SBNPEMosNQ5
transaction
e63500c068d98e5e1d21e2196a037ee3e2f2a76350f33251cdeb71950ebe4f90
spent
true